Output 52637f3554a60adb6cdeb26cadda3e5e657d92cfc53e1d68fc960dba4cf63487:87
- value
- 526693
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6a26b9c7b77bb69bf9504014d2eb26251438afe
- address
- bc1qu63xh8rmw7akn0u4qsq56t4jvfg58zh7alzuxn
- transaction
- 52637f3554a60adb6cdeb26cadda3e5e657d92cfc53e1d68fc960dba4cf63487